Santa Maria city officials said Thursday that the house explosion that destroyed a home and injured four people Wednesday afternoon was caused by an accidental natural gas leak. Fire investigators determined an open natural gas outlet caused the explosion on Wednesday that destroyed a Santa Maria house and damaged more than 20 nearby homes, eight of which have since been red-tagged. Although the investigation in ongoing, the incident was tentatively classified as an accident. The City Fire Marshal determined the origin of the explosion was in 1219 Jackie Lane home’s kitchen.

Located in the Piedmont region of North Carolina and in the southern part of the state, Charlotte has a humid, continental climate. It's proximity to the foothills of the Appalachian Mountains and the Atlantic Ocean does create some unpredictable weather patterns, but in general, temperatures are moderate year-round. The annual high temperature is 71 degrees F (22 degrees C), while the average low temperature is 49 degrees F (9 degrees C). Grandfather Mountain State Park is one of North Carolina’s most iconic hiking spots. It’s also home to some of its toughest hiking — think rugged terrain with the occasional ladder or cable. It’s a little over two hours northwest of Charlotte, but keep in mind that the terrain on some trails here might make for a slower-than-usual pace, so arrive early if you’re only hoping for a day hike. (For example, the Grandfather Trail takes hikers up and down 1,872 feet over just two and a half miles.) The state park is free, but there’s also a paid area with access to the Mile High Swinging Bridge.

It is worth the trek to Orange County’s Little Saigon for Trung Nguyên Legend Café. Vietnam’s legendary cafe opened in 2023 and serves phin- (coffee made with a Vietnamese filter) and espresso-based coffee drinks using Vietnamese-grown robusta and arabica beans from Buôn Ma Thuột. Everything tastes smooth without an ounce of coffee bean bitterness.
